Материалдар / 8 сынып Ашық сабақ Сабақтың тақырыбы: «Циклдерді ұйымдастыру тақырыбы бойынша тәжірибелік жаттығулар»

8 сынып Ашық сабақ Сабақтың тақырыбы: «Циклдерді ұйымдастыру тақырыбы бойынша тәжірибелік жаттығулар»

Материал туралы қысқаша түсінік
Қысқа мерзімді сабақ жоспары
Авторы:
Автор материалды ақылы түрде жариялады. Сатылымнан түскен қаражат авторға автоматты түрде аударылады. Толығырақ
09 Мамыр 2021
1031
0 рет жүктелген
770 ₸
Бүгін алсаңыз
+39 бонус
беріледі
Бұл не?
Бүгін алсаңыз +39 бонус беріледі Бұл не?
Тегін турнир Мұғалімдер мен Тәрбиешілерге
Дипломдар мен сертификаттарды алып үлгеріңіз!
Бұл бетте материалдың қысқаша нұсқасы ұсынылған. Материалдың толық нұсқасын жүктеп алып, көруге болады
logo

Материалдың толық нұсқасын
жүктеп алып көруге болады

Қысқа мерзімді сабақ жоспары

Пәні: информатика

Күні:

Сынып: 8 «Ә»

Мектеп: №10 жалпы орта мектебі


Мұғалімнің аты-жөні: Ж. Ширинбекова


Қатысушылар саны: Қатыспағандар саны:

Сабақ тақырыбы:

§ 19-20 «Циклдерді ұйымдастыру тақырыбы бойынша тәжірибелік жаттығулар»

Осы сабақта жүзеге асатын оқу мақсаты

(оқу жоспарына сілтеме)

Қайталау операторларына тәжірибелік жаттығулар жасату

Сабақтың мақсаты

For операторлары тақырыбы бойынша тәжірибелік жаттығулар жасату.


Бағалау критерийі


  1. Қайталану саны белгілі циклдік алгоритм (for операторы) қызметін біледі.

  2. Қайталану алгоритмдеріне есептер шығарады.

Ойлау дағдыларының деңгейі

Білу, түсіну, қолдану


Тілдік мақсат

while do, repeat until, for to do,begin, end, program, read, write, сан, идентификатор, тұрақты, айнымалы, функция, өрнек, операторлар, енгізу, шығару, меншіктеу, шартты көшу операторы, таңдау операторы, циклдік оператор.


Пәнаралық байланыс



Ағылшын тілі, орыс тілі, математика


АКТ-ны қолдану дағдылары

Таныстырылым, компьютер

Алдыңғы тақырып

For операторы

Пайдаланылатын

әдіс-тәсілдер мен тапсырмалар


Сұрақ-жауап, әңгімелеу , түсіндіру, ойын, көрнекілік, рефлексия

Сабақ барысы

Жоспарлаған

Сабақ кезеңдері

Сабақта жоспарланған қызмет (іс-әрекет)

Ресурстар


Сабақтың басы


5 минут

Өткенді қайталау

Ұйымдастыру.


Сәлемдесу, сыныптың тазалығын, оқушылардың сабаққа дайындығын қадағалау, жоқтама жасау.


Үй тапсырмасын сұрау



Өткен тақырыпты «Тенге алу » әдісі арқылы қайталау


1. Шарты алдын ала берілген циклдік оператор - While do

2. Шарты соңында берілген циклдік оператор - Repeat ..until.

3. Қайталану саны белгілі циклдік алгоритм - For to do операторы

4. Тармақталған алгоритмнің қызметші сөзі – if then else

5. Таңдау командасын ата – case

6. Айнымалыларды сипаттау бөлімі қалай аталады? – var

7. Pascal да программаның құрылымы неше бөлімнен тұрады, оларды ата? – 3 бөлімнен тұрады.

1. Программаның тақырыбы

2. Сипаттау бөлімі

3. Операторлар бөлімі

8. Программада әр қатар бір-бірінен қандай тыныс белгісі арқылы ажыратылады? - ;


Үй тапсырмасын бағалау.


Оқушылардың берген жауаптарына байланысты бағалап өтемін.









Слайд












Ортасы

10 минут











Практикалық жұмыс


15 минут


Жаңа тақырыпқа кіріспе

Оқушы білгендерін тыңдай отырып, жаңа сабақ тақырыбымен және мақсатымен таныстыру.

Ендеше, бүгінгі сабағымызда «Циклдерді ұйымдастыру» тақырыбы бойынша тәжірибелік жаттығулар жасаймыз.

Жаңа тақырыпты түсіндіремін.

Керекті мағлұматтарды дәптерлеріне жазады.


Практикалық жұмыс

Оқушыларға деңгейлік практикалық тапсырманы орындауға беремін.

Оқулықтағы 108 бет

Оқушылар дәптерге және компьютерге практикалық тапсырманы орындайды.

1-ші тапсырма

А деңгейі

  1. 1 ден 15 ке дейінгі барлық бүтін сандардың квадраттарының қосындысын табыңдар.

program esep;

var i,x,s:integer;

begin

s:=0;

for i:=1 to 15 do

begin

x:=sqr(i);

s:=s+x;

end;

write(s);

end.

В деңгейі

  1. а-дан бастап, 10-ға дейінгі барлық бүтін сандардың квадраттарының қосындысын табыңдар.

program esep;

var а,i,x,s:integer;

begin

s:=0;

read(a);

for i:=a to 10 do

begin

x:=sqr (i);

s:=s+x;

end;

write (s);

end.


С деңгейі

  1. а дан бастап b ға дейінгі барлық бүтін сандардың квадраттарының қосындысын табыңдар. а мен b мәндері пернетақтадан енгізілген. Енгізудің туралылығын тексеруін қамтамасыз ету (a<b).

program esep;

var a,b,i,x,s:integer;

begin

s:=0;

read (a,b);

for i:=a to b do

begin

x:=sqr(i);

s:=s+x;

end;

write(s);

end.

2-ші тапсырма

А деңгейі

Натурал сан берілген. Ол сандардың қосындысы оннан кем емес екені рас па?

program esep;

var i,a,j,s:integer;

begin

s:=0;

read (j);

for i:=1 to j do

s:=s+i;

if s>=10 then

write ('10-нан кем емес')else write ('10-нан кем');

write(s);

end.

В деңгейі

3. Натурал сан берілген. Ол сандардың көбейтіндісі 50-ден кем емес екені рас па?

program esep;

var i,j,p:integer;

begin

P:=1;

read(j);

for i:=1 to j do

p:=p*i;

if p>=50 then

write('50-ден кем емес') else write('50-ден кем');

write(p);

end.


С деңгейі

3.Натурал сан берілген. Оның цифр санының тақ екендігі рас па?

program esep;

var a,i:integer;

begin

read(a);

for i:=1 to a do

if a mod 2 = 1 then

writeln('тақ') else writeln('тақ емес');

end.











Оқулық, дәптер,

интерактивті тақта, компьютер













Сабақты қорытындылау

5мин






























Аяқталуы


2 минут


Сабақты қорытындылауда «Бірге ойлайық» әдісін қолданамын.


Оқушылардың берген жауаптарына байланысты бағалап өтемін

Тест

Сұрақтары №

Жауаптары

1

В

2

Д

3

С

4

В

5

В

6

Д

7

Д

8 (сәйкестендіру)

1-В,2-А,3-Д,4-С

9

А

10

С


.




Тест, оқулық, A4 парағы










Ресми байқаулар тізімі
Республикалық байқауларға қатысып жарамды дипломдар алып санатыңызды көтеріңіз!
Осы аптаның ең үздік материалдары
Педагогтардың біліктілігін арттыру курстары
Аттестацияда (ПББ) 100% келетін
тақырыптармен дайындаймыз
Аттестацияда (ПББ) келетін тақырыптар бойынша жасалған тесттермен дайындалып, бізбен бірге тестілеуден оңай өтесіз
Өткен жылы бізбен дайындалған ұстаздар 50/50 жинап рекорд жасады
Толығырақ